Suspect charged with attempted homicide in shooting at West Valley City motel

Robert Bradley Young. Photo: Salt Lake County

WEST VALLEY CITY, Utah, Nov. 18, 2017 (Gephardt Daily) — A suspect has been arrested in the shooting of a man Tuesday morning in the La Quinta Inn, at 3540 S. 2200 West.

Robert Bradley Young was booked into Salt Lake County Jail on charges of attempted criminal homicide, a first-degree felony; discharge of a firearm, a first-degree felony; possession of a firearm by a restricted person, a third-degree felony; and obstruction of justice, a second-degree felony.

According to the probable cause statement, West Valley City police responded to a report that a customer at the motel went to the front desk and said he had been shot. The victim, whose name has not been released, was transported to Intermountain Medical Center in critical condition with a gunshot wound.

The victim told officers that Young held a gun to his head and threatened to kill him. When the victim moved, Young shot him in the chest, the statement says.

After being read his Miranda rights, the statement says, Young admitted to being present at the shooting and discarding the firearm afterward.

Young is restricted from possessing a gun because of a previous felony drug conviction.
